Alloyed Form Forming vs. Metallic Molding: Selecting the Optimal Mode
Analyzing the suitable forming process between zinc die casting and Metal Injection Molding (MIM) requires in-depth study of various factors. Zinc die casting grants maximum amount production frequencies and ordinarily minimal part outlays, enabling it suitable for major lots. However, MIM outperforms in constructing refined designs with strict margins and enhanced performance qualities, especially when controlling minuscule batch volumes. Evaluate properties like segment difficulty, volume necessities, compound peculiarities, and capital constraints to settle at the best choice.
- Refined Founding Casting: Speedy yield, decreased budgets, configured for noteworthy amounts.
- Fabricated Injection Molding (MIM): Remarkable resolution, intricate patterns, good for miniature portions.

Component Injection Molding: The Progression of Blend Manufacturing
Alloy casting heralds a advanced process poised to alter the domain of fabric assembly. This unified design unites the accuracy of fine metallurgy with the extensive powers of composite injection production. Resulting in ornate parts with superior rigidity and outstanding surface quality, while cutting down material discard and combined charges. The surging utilization of MIM across heterogeneous industries—from aircraft to surgical to automobile—exemplifies its vital strength as a principal technology in the shifting world of fabricated device assembly.
